BigBear.ai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:BBAI - Get Free Report)'s stock price fell 7% during trading on Monday . The company traded as low as $3.08 and last traded at $3.13. 23,816,817 shares traded hands during trading, a decline of 12% from the average session volume of 27,048,225 shares. The stock had previously closed at $3.36.

BigBear.ai Trading Down 3.4 %
The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.08, a quick ratio of 2.06 and a current ratio of 2.06. The company has a 50 day moving average of $3.30 and a 200 day moving average of $3.59. The stock has a market capitalization of $944.91 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-3.58 and a beta of 3.32.
BigBear.ai (NYSE:BBAI -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May 1st. The company reported ($0.10) ear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.06) by ($0.04). BigBear.ai had a negative return on equity of 138.35% and a negative net margin of 109.90%. The business had revenue of $34.76 million during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$36.26 million.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ted ($0.67) earnings per share. The business's quarterly revenue was up 4.9% on a year-over-year basis. On average, research analysts predict that BigBear.ai Holdings, Inc. will post -0.28 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Insider Transactions at BigBear.ai
In related news, CAO Sean Raymond Ricker sold 36,166 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ction dated Tuesday, March 25th. The shares were sold at an average price of $3.65, for a total transaction of $132,005.90. Following the completion of the sale, the chief accounting officer now directly owns 223,070 shares in the company, valued at approximately $814,205.50. This trade represents a 13.95 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through this link. Insiders own 1.00% of the company's stock.

BigBear.ai Company Profile
(
Get Free Report)
BigBear.ai Holdings, Inc provides artificial intelligence-powered decision intelligence solutions. It offers national security, supply chain management, and digital identity and biometrics solutions. The company also provides data ingestion, data enrichment, data processing, artificial intelligence, machine learning, predictive analytics, and predictive visualization solutions and services.
